Web1 dag geleden · unittest.mock is a library for testing in Python. It allows you to replace parts of your system under test with mock objects and make assertions about how they have … Development Tools¶. The modules described in this chapter help you write … Subject to the terms and conditions of this License Agreement, PSF hereby grants … Python is a mature programming language which has established a reputation for … This page is licensed under the Python Software Foundation License Version 2. … This page is licensed under the Python Software Foundation License Version 2. … (If you are already familiar with the basic concepts of testing, you might want to …
python - 更改其他屬性的返回值而不是 object 補丁 - 堆棧內存溢出
Web创建一个新的 Mock 对象。 通过可选参数指定 Mock 对象的行为: spec: 可以是要给字符串列表,也可以是充当模拟对象规范的现有对象(类或实例)。 如果传入一个对象,则通过在该对象上调用 dir 来生成字符串列表(不支持的魔法属性和方法除外)。 访问不在此列表中的任何属性都将触发 AttributeError 。 如果 spec 是一个对象(而不是字符串列表),则 … WebPython mock.mock_add_spec () Examples The following are 10 code examples of mock.mock_add_spec () . You can vote up the ones you like or vote down the ones you don't like, and go to the original project or source … dj setup game download
python接口自动化测试 之mock模块基本使用介绍 - CSDN博客
WebHow to use (and where to apply) Python's unittest.mock.patch in your test suites. In this video I show where to patch, and three ways of applying mock.patch:... WebPopular Python code snippets. Find secure code to use in your application or website. how to use rgb in python; python connect to sql server; how to use boolean in python; python exit function; python extension name Web9 jul. 2024 · The mock object is missing a spec ification. If you don’t like that, use autospec=True when patching the object: patch.object (Foo, 'foo', autospec=True) Or you can create a Mock like this: >>> import datetime >>> from unittest.mock import Mock >>> a = Mock (spec=datetime) # Not Ok! >>> a.foo Traceback (most recent call last): dj setup diagram